CVE-2019-25453
phpMoAdmin 1.1.5 Reflected Cross-Site Scripting via moadmin.php
Description

phpMoAdmin 1.1.5 contains a reflected cross-site scripting vulnerability that allows unauthenticated attackers to inject malicious scripts by manipulating the newdb parameter. Attackers can craft URLs with JavaScript payloads in the newdb parameter of moadmin.php to execute arbitrary code in users' browsers when they visit the malicious link.

Solution
Update phpMoAdmin to a version that addresses the reflected XSS vulnerability in the newdb parameter.
  • Upgrade phpMoAdmin to a patched version.
  • Validate and sanitize user inputs for newdb.
  • Avoid executing arbitrary JavaScript from user input.
